Need some clarification on billing for the COVID test in our RHC  .We bill CPT 99213 with revenue code 521 for the visit.  Should we use revenue code 300 or 521 to bill for the lab test which is CPT 87426?  Is there a modifier required if the 2 are billed on one claim together?

If you are an independent clinic then you would bill the lab under your Part B # to Medicare. If you are a Provider Based clinic then the lab is billed under the hospital numbers, just like the patient walked into the hospital to have the service rendered.
